Energy Efficiency for Lower Income Customers in Massachusetts

If you currently  receive our Discount Rate, you may be eligible for no-cost energy efficiency improvements to help renters or homeowners reduce their energy bills.

If you reside in a one to four family unit home in Massachusetts, it all starts with a no-cost Home Energy Assessment. An Energy Specialist will assess your home and install complimentary energy-saving products like energy-efficient light bulbs, smart power strips, water saving devices and more.

If your refrigerator, freezer, window air conditioner or dehumidifier are determined to be inefficient and eligible, they'll be replaced with energy-efficient units at no cost to you during a follow-up visit.

Additionally, you may also be eligible for no-cost insulation improvements, air leak sealing, and an efficient heating system upgrade.

For more information, or to determine eligibility, please contact the Low-Income Energy Affordability Network.

Multi-Family Retrofit Program

If you reside in a five or more unit building or represent a non-profit entity, public housing authority, or low income residence owning or operating facilities with more than five dwelling units in which more than 50 percent of the occupants are income eligible, your building may be eligible to be served through the Income Eligible Multi-Family Retrofit Program.

Please have your landlord and/or property manager submit a request on the Low-Income Energy Affordability Network website.
